Teddybear Dwarf Sunflower Seeds 6155. Also known as dwarf sungold. Flowers resemble those of tall sungold, yet the plants are only 60 cm (2"") tall!
50 seed/gram. Easy to grow. In late May, choose a sunny site with well draining soil and sow seed about 6-12 mm (1/4-1/2"") deep and 7.5-10 cm (3-4"") apart. Thin or transplant seedlings to 30-45 cm (12-18"") apart. Seed can be started 2-3 weeks early indoors using plantable peat pots or Jiffy 7""s at 21 C (70 F). Harden off seedlings then transplant to a site in full sun. Keep plants evenly watered and fertilize twice during the season with a granular 15-5-15 or equivalent.
